Key Features to Look For: Ensuring Safety and Ease of Use
Safety First: Essential Features
When selecting a kids sewing machine, safety should be our top priority. Look for machines that come equipped with features like finger guards and start/stop buttons, which can help prevent accidents. The weight of the machine is also important; lighter machines are easier for kids to handle but should still be sturdy enough to use safely.
User-Friendly Design
Ease of use is another crucial factor. A sewing machine with simple controls—like a one-touch button for threading and basic stitch options—will allow kids to focus on sewing rather than getting frustrated with overly complicated functions. Consider machines that feature built-in tutorials or clear instructional manuals, aiding them in learning the basics without requiring constant adult supervision.

Fun Projects to Try with Your Kids Sewing Machine: Making Learning Enjoyable
Simple and Engaging Projects
Once you’ve chosen the right sewing machine, it’s time to start creating! Simple projects like making a drawstring bag or a soft plush toy can kickstart your child’s journey into sewing. These projects are quick to complete, providing a sense of accomplishment that encourages further exploration.
Learning Through Creativity
Encourage your child to personalize their projects by choosing their favorite fabrics or adding unique embellishments. This not only makes the sewing project theirs but also inspires creativity and instills a sense of pride in their work. Other fun ideas include decorating t-shirts, creating patchwork quilts, or making holiday gifts for family and friends.
